A Catalogue Of The Collection Of Chinese And Manchu Books Given To The University Of Cambridge meticulously documents a significant donation to one of the world’s leading academic institutions. This comprehensive catalogue details a rich assortment of Chinese and Manchu texts, offering invaluable insights into East Asian literature, history, and culture. Compiled by the Cambridge University Library, the resource serves as an essential reference for scholars, researchers, and anyone interested in the history of Sino-Manchu relations and the development of East Asian studies.The catalogue provides detailed bibliographic information, enabling users to locate and understand the scope of the collection. Its enduring value lies in preserving knowledge of these important historical texts and facilitating further research into Chinese and Manchu intellectual traditions.
